この記事は機械翻訳されています。英語版の記事を表示するには、[英語] のチェック ボックスをオンにしてください。また、テキストにマウス ポインターを合わせると、ポップアップ ウィンドウに英語のテキストを表示することもできます。
翻訳
英語

Component.Site プロパティ

 

公開日: 2016年10月

ComponentISite を取得または設定します。

名前空間:   System.ComponentModel
アセンブリ:  System (System.dll 内)

[BrowsableAttribute(false)]
public virtual ISite Site { get; set; }

プロパティ値

Type: System.ComponentModel.ISite

ISite に関連付けられている、 Component, 、または null 場合、 Component にカプセル化されていない、 IContainer, 、 Component が、 ISite が関連付けられて、または Component から削除、 IContainerです。

A Component が、 ISite に追加された場合、 IContainerIContainer 割り当てます、 ISite にします。 IContainer を割り当てますが、 ISite に、 Componentです。 コンポーネントの値を変更する ISite が必ずしも変更サイトの名前、 Component に割り当てられます。 Site でのみプロパティを設定する必要があります、 IContainerです。

プロパティの値が null 場合、 Component から削除、 IContainerです。 割り当てる null このプロパティにもが必ずしも削除、 Component から、 IContainerです。

A Component したり名前を持たない可能性があります。 場合、 Component は名前を指定するには、名前一意でなければならないその他の Component 内のオブジェクトはその IContainerします。 ISite の名前を格納、 Component。 したがって、などの名前のみ、 Component がある場合、 ISite 関連付けられています。

.NET Framework
1.1 以降で使用可能
トップに戻る
表示: